Sao Tome and Principe Flag Flag Information three horizontal bands of green (top), yellow (double width), and green with two black five-pointed stars placed side by side in the center of the yellow band and a red isosceles triangle based on the hoist side green stands for the country's rich vegetation, red recalls the struggle for independence, and yellow represents cocoa, one of the country's main agricultural products the two stars symbolize the two main islands note: uses the popular Pan-African colors of Ethiopia
